STRATEGIC INITIATIVES
The DOE awarded the CFOAM proposal for “Continuous Processing of Carbon Foam
Products Made from Coal at Atmospheric Pressure” (or CFOAM Project) for a total
project value of US$2,421,802
The CFOAM Project commenced on 1st January 2021 with US$383,000 contribution by
DOE in the quarter
68’ long belt continuous kiln installed and set in place at Triadelphia facility
Air permit for new facility approved
Nitrogen generator absorber system delivered and set in place
Gas fired-incinerator/thermal oxidiser construction drawing approved and
construction of the equipment at the vendor has been initiated
Utility upgrade works on-going with conduit for 500 Amp service run and electrical
panel works completed. Connection to the electrical grid was initiated on 26th July
2021
Advertising period closed with no comment on key operating permits for the new
facility
Further work is required to install the thermal oxidiser with a target completion date
for this work being in the September quarter
Final commissioning planned for the December quarter
The CFOAM Project will target applications capable of utilising carbon foam at large
scale, transforming coal to carbon products, with the potential for significant cost
savings and consequently the ability to penetrate more competitive applications where
volume and cost are paramount (e.g. building applications).
CFOAM® carbon products present the potential for a low-emission, fireproof,
mould resistant, low-cost, and sustainable material for use in building
construction.
